For Alzheimers, Life Guidance units, level of care is very limited, and you will quickly see the need for alternate placement.

Provider Response

Thank you for your review and I would like to address your concern about the care levels of our Life Guidance memory care neighborhood. Each new resident receives an assessment at the time of move-in and periodically during his or her stay. These assessments help us tailor services to individual needs. We offer 3 levels of care for our residents with memory impairments, and additional personal care of up to 21 hours per week is available based on assessment results. Care may include personal grooming assistance, assistance with self-administered medication management, escorts, accommodations for special diets, and incontinence care. If a resident requires more care than we are able to provide, we work with the family as they consider their options.

In addition to our personalized assisted living services, Atria provides a specialized program called “Sharing the Way” for people with Alzheimer’s and other forms of memory impairment that can mean more positive experiences for residents and families. Our program features supervision 24 hours a day from specially trained caregivers, familiar routines, structured involvement and reminiscence activities, a custom-designed neighborhood with secured entries and exits, focus on abilities of each resident and individual quality of life, delicious dining served in a more intimate setting, personalized wellness care plan, housekeeping services and laundering of bed linens, personal care assistance and medication management, maintenance of apartment including necessary repairs and replacements.

Costs for Atria Marland Place in Andover, Massachusetts

Independent Living

Independent Living is for those who desire the feel of a private residence with the amenities and activities available in a planned community, such as fitness classes, game nights, and group excursions. Services such as cleaning and groundskeeping are often available.

$4,295

Starting Price

Assisted Living

This level of care provides support for those who need help with personal care needs such as cleaning, bathing, and dressing. Residents selecting this level of care are treated to many amenities in a home-like atmosphere, while getting support in their daily lives.

$4,295

Starting Price

Memory Care

Memory Care is specifically designed to meet the needs of those with Alzheimer's or other forms of dementia. Specially trained staff members assist with activities of daily living (such as bathing and dressing) and provide therapies to slow further loss of cognitive abilities.

$10,595

Starting Price

About Atria Marland Place in Andover, Massachusetts

For more than 18 years, Atria Marland Place has been the senior living provider of choice for Andover's wisest older adults. Building on this foundation of trust, they've recently completed a thoughtful, thorough renovation to expand and enhance their community including the addition of Atria Marland Falls, an independent living residence located in the fully restored east wing of the community.

Residents enjoy a host of exciting new living spaces and upgraded amenities including a new fitness center tailored to seniors, a full-service salon and spa, new lounge with bar and grill, a modern bistro, custom-designed movie theater and an expanded Life Guidance® memory care neighborhood with a new restaurant and outdoor garden deck.

Located in a renovated historic mill on the banks of the picturesque Shawsheen River, Atria Marland Place is comfortably situated on the north end of Andover's town center. This vibrant assisted living community is convenient to many of the area's best shopping, dining and entertainment destinations.

Atria Marland Place offers private apartments, a professionally certified, 24-hour staff, and a full range of personal care services, including medication reminders. Residents enjoy full-service dining experiences, an active social calendar, housekeeping services, local transportation, and a warm community of friendly neighbors.
